Making a strong connection: Dental office front desk best practices

Off the Cusp

Appointments need to be booked, new patients registered, personal details recorded, insurance benefits verified, pre-authorizations and referrals checked, and dentists’ schedules managed. The front desk is where relationships are built and the long-term growth of your dental practice assured.

Help Your Patients Maximize Their Dental Insurance Benefits Before 2022

Planet DDS

Now is the perfect time to help your patients take full advantage of their end-of-year dental benefits. With many insurance plans having a “use it or lose it” policy, you can help your patients by reminding them of expiring benefits as we approach the end of the year. A Breakdown of Dental Scheduling Software Options

YapiApp

Many offer free tiers, making them attractive for smaller practices. However, they lack features specifically tailored to booking a dentist appointment, such as insurance verification, new patient intake forms, and maintaining HIPAA compliance throughout the process. Their strengths lie in their simplicity and ease of use.
